Transaction 8484076dccd8c51e4931728bd91c80ed625a38b79870ae2ec786829d8c3875bf

1 Input
2 Outputs
  • 8484076dccd8c51e4931728bd91c80ed625a38b79870ae2ec786829d8c3875bf:0
  • value  368628915
    address  38CaZFH4cgXELeTezPhVj9JwF9NLkrSVuj
  • 8484076dccd8c51e4931728bd91c80ed625a38b79870ae2ec786829d8c3875bf:1
  • value  7304200
    address  18zXHr41ft3jaL4QphswFATdNvwhiHJWvX